The In-Depth Science Behind Cabbage Digestion
Cabbage, a member of the cruciferous vegetable family, is packed with beneficial nutrients but presents a unique challenge to the human digestive system. The primary reason for its incomplete digestion lies in two key components: dietary fiber and a complex sugar called raffinose. While our bodies produce enzymes to break down most carbohydrates, we lack the specific enzymes required to process these particular compounds fully.
When we eat cabbage, the parts that our enzymes cannot break down travel largely intact to the large intestine. Here, trillions of gut bacteria—part of our microbiome—get to work. They ferment these undigested compounds as a food source, a process that is crucial for producing beneficial short-chain fatty acids that support gut health. The byproduct of this fermentation, however, is gas, which can lead to bloating, discomfort, and flatulence. The sulfur-containing compounds (glucosinolates) in cabbage are also broken down by this process, sometimes resulting in a distinctly odorous gas.
The Impact of Preparation on Digestibility
How you prepare cabbage has a profound effect on how easily your body can digest it. Different cooking methods alter the vegetable's cellular structure and compound makeup, influencing the fermentation process in your gut.
Raw Cabbage: This is the most difficult for the body to digest. The tough, rigid cell walls of raw cabbage, composed of cellulose, are not easily broken down by chewing or digestive enzymes. This means more undigested fiber and raffinose reach the large intestine, leading to more intense fermentation and potentially more gas. However, eating it raw preserves the maximum amount of certain heat-sensitive nutrients, like Vitamin C.
Cooked Cabbage: Cooking softens the cabbage's tough fibers, breaking down the cellular walls and making it easier for enzymes to access and process the nutrients. This reduces the load on your gut bacteria, resulting in less gas and bloating. Steaming or stir-frying is often recommended over boiling, as the latter can leach water-soluble vitamins like Vitamin C into the cooking water.
Fermented Cabbage: Fermentation, a process used to create sauerkraut and kimchi, pre-digests the complex sugars in cabbage using beneficial bacteria. This not only breaks down the components that cause gas but also introduces probiotics into your system, which further support a healthy gut microbiome. Fermented cabbage is often the most digestible form, even for those with sensitive stomachs.

Practical Tips for Improving Cabbage Digestion
If you love cabbage but find it causes digestive discomfort, a few simple adjustments can make a world of difference. These strategies focus on supporting your digestive system and preparing the cabbage in a way that minimizes its gas-producing effects.
- Start small and increase gradually: If you are not used to eating high-fiber foods, introduce cabbage in small portions and let your gut microbiome adjust over time. This helps build up the necessary bacteria to handle the load.
- Cook it thoroughly: Prioritizing cooked cabbage over raw versions can dramatically reduce gas and bloating. Steaming, roasting, or incorporating it into soups and stews are all excellent options.
- Pair with digestive aids: Certain spices and herbs have carminative properties that can aid digestion. Try adding cumin, caraway seeds, ginger, or fennel to your cabbage dishes to help alleviate gas.
- Explore fermentation: Try incorporating probiotic-rich fermented cabbage products like sauerkraut and kimchi into your diet. These can support your gut health while providing many of the same nutritional benefits. Be sure to choose unpasteurized versions to get the full probiotic benefit.
- Chew thoroughly: Digestion begins in the mouth. Chewing your food well, especially raw or fibrous vegetables like cabbage, breaks down the plant cells and helps kickstart the digestive process.
